Using this screen, you can define a "credit card of record". This credit card information can be fetched when ordering a product.
If your organization has different merchants for web and back-office credit card transaction and allows customers to create a "credit card of record" from the web, you must setup ONE receipt type and add BOTH merchants to it with TWO different cash accounts. For more information on receipt types, please see Defining Receipt Types and Cash Accounts.

To add credit card information:
1. From
the Financial Data task category in CRM360,
click Credit Card Information.
The Credit Card of Record screen displays on the Demographics tab, as shown
below.
2. If a credit card
record does not exist, click Create CC of Record,
as highlighted in image below.
3. Select the Receipt Type from the drop-down.
4. Enter the Credit
Card Number.
You do not need to add separators.
To stay compliant with PA-DSS standards, the Personify application cannot store the entire credit card number of a customer in the database. Only the first six and last four digits will be displayed once you save the record.
5. Select the credit card’s Expiration date from the drop-down.
6. If
necessary, enter the Security Number of the credit card.
This verification value is a number printed on the back of a Visa, MasterCard,
and Discover card, and on the front of an American Express card. The card
companies offer this number as an additional "anti-fraud" measure.
7. Enter the Name on Credit Card.
8. The Issues Number and CC Start Date are automatically generated and read-only.
9. Enter the Credit Card Address.
10. Click
Save.
